Comparison Analysis

Mount Sinai Phillips School of Nursing graduates earn more, with an average salary of $99,344, compared to West Coast University-Orange County graduates who earn $96,114. Mount Sinai Phillips School of Nursing has no tuition costs, while West Coast University-Orange County charges $22,685. West Coast University-Orange County has a graduation rate of 61.1%.

Mount Sinai Phillips School of Nursing offers a higher earning potential and has no tuition costs. West Coast University-Orange County has a lower earning potential but a reported graduation rate.
